#55c108 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#55c108 is composed of 33.3% red, 75.7% green and 3.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 56% cyan, 0% magenta, 95.9% yellow and 24.3% black. It has a hue angle of 95 degrees, a saturation of 92% and a lightness of 39.4%. #55c108 color hex could be obtained by blending #aaff10 with #008300. Closest websafe color is: #66cc00.

Shades and Tints of #55c108

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020500 is the darkest color, while #f6fef1 is the lightest one.

Tones of #55c108

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#636c5d is the less saturated color, while #54c900 is the most saturated one.
